Florida accused of sowing confusion with last-minute voting changes

Florida’s top election official is facing accusations of voter suppression after two last-minute moves critics say will lead to intimidation and confusion. Alarm bells went off last week after the office of Florida’s secretary of state, Laurel Lee, abruptly notified election officials the state was beginning to flag voters for potential removal from the voter rolls if they owed money related to a felony conviction.
